    public void iconst(final int cst) { | 
 | 
        if (cst >= -1 && cst <= 5) { | 
 | 
            mv.visitInsn(Opcodes.ICONST_0 + cst);  | 
 | 
        } else if (cst >= Byte.MIN_VALUE && cst <= Byte.MAX_VALUE) { | 
 | 
            mv.visitIntInsn(Opcodes.BIPUSH, cst);  | 
 | 
        } else if (cst >= Short.MIN_VALUE && cst <= Short.MAX_VALUE) { | 
 | 
            mv.visitIntInsn(Opcodes.SIPUSH, cst);  | 
 | 
        } else { | 
 | 
            mv.visitLdcInsn(cst);  | 
 | 
        }  | 
 | 
    }  | 
 | 
 | 
 | 
    public void lconst(final long cst) { | 
 | 
        if (cst == 0L || cst == 1L) { | 
 | 
            mv.visitInsn(Opcodes.LCONST_0 + (int) cst);  | 
 | 
        } else { | 
 | 
            mv.visitLdcInsn(cst);  | 
 | 
        }  | 
 | 
    }  | 
 | 
 | 
 | 
    public void fconst(final float cst) { | 
 | 
        int bits = Float.floatToIntBits(cst);  | 
 | 
        if (bits == 0L || bits == 0x3f800000 || bits == 0x40000000) {  | 
 | 
            mv.visitInsn(Opcodes.FCONST_0 + (int) cst);  | 
 | 
        } else { | 
 | 
            mv.visitLdcInsn(cst);  | 
 | 
        }  | 
 | 
    }  | 
 | 
 | 
 | 
    public void dconst(final double cst) { | 
 | 
        long bits = Double.doubleToLongBits(cst);  | 
 | 
        if (bits == 0L || bits == 0x3ff0000000000000L) {  | 
 | 
            mv.visitInsn(Opcodes.DCONST_0 + (int) cst);  | 
 | 
        } else { | 
 | 
            mv.visitLdcInsn(cst);  | 
 | 
        }  | 
 | 
    }  |

    public void cast(final Type from, final Type to) { | 
 | 
        if (from != to) { | 
 | 
            if (from == Type.DOUBLE_TYPE) { | 
 | 
                if (to == Type.FLOAT_TYPE) { | 
 | 
                    mv.visitInsn(Opcodes.D2F);  | 
 | 
                } else if (to == Type.LONG_TYPE) { | 
 | 
                    mv.visitInsn(Opcodes.D2L);  | 
 | 
                } else { | 
 | 
                    mv.visitInsn(Opcodes.D2I);  | 
 | 
                    cast(Type.INT_TYPE, to);  | 
 | 
                }  | 
 | 
            } else if (from == Type.FLOAT_TYPE) { | 
 | 
                if (to == Type.DOUBLE_TYPE) { | 
 | 
                    mv.visitInsn(Opcodes.F2D);  | 
 | 
                } else if (to == Type.LONG_TYPE) { | 
 | 
                    mv.visitInsn(Opcodes.F2L);  | 
 | 
                } else { | 
 | 
                    mv.visitInsn(Opcodes.F2I);  | 
 | 
                    cast(Type.INT_TYPE, to);  | 
 | 
                }  | 
 | 
            } else if (from == Type.LONG_TYPE) { | 
 | 
                if (to == Type.DOUBLE_TYPE) { | 
 | 
                    mv.visitInsn(Opcodes.L2D);  | 
 | 
                } else if (to == Type.FLOAT_TYPE) { | 
 | 
                    mv.visitInsn(Opcodes.L2F);  | 
 | 
                } else { | 
 | 
                    mv.visitInsn(Opcodes.L2I);  | 
 | 
                    cast(Type.INT_TYPE, to);  | 
 | 
                }  | 
 | 
            } else { | 
 | 
                if (to == Type.BYTE_TYPE) { | 
 | 
                    mv.visitInsn(Opcodes.I2B);  | 
 | 
                } else if (to == Type.CHAR_TYPE) { | 
 | 
                    mv.visitInsn(Opcodes.I2C);  | 
 | 
                } else if (to == Type.DOUBLE_TYPE) { | 
 | 
                    mv.visitInsn(Opcodes.I2D);  | 
 | 
                } else if (to == Type.FLOAT_TYPE) { | 
 | 
                    mv.visitInsn(Opcodes.I2F);  | 
 | 
                } else if (to == Type.LONG_TYPE) { | 
 | 
                    mv.visitInsn(Opcodes.I2L);  | 
 | 
                } else if (to == Type.SHORT_TYPE) { | 
 | 
                    mv.visitInsn(Opcodes.I2S);  | 
 | 
                }  | 
 | 
            }  | 
 | 
        }  | 
 | 
    }  |
